Block

#21,331,662
Block Number
21,331,662 @ 04/05/2025, 09:35:10
Status
Finalized
ID
0x01457ecea9d57ae3efcd68b9960dcd6f05243b43f1856027e86cc3d63c1617da
Transactions
Gas Used
4966715/40000000 (12.42% Used)
Total Score
2,082,852,906 (+99)
Rewards
17.68 VTHO